@@afatherofmany In this event the racers are being "moto-paced." By riding behind the motorized cycle, the racers don't have have to contend with as much wind resistance and can go faster with the same amount of effort. That said, they are still putting out massive power and consequently going extremely fast for the distance they are covering. Racers can signal for their pacing partner to increase speed, cavendish "nods" his head several times to increase the pace. The riders need to be very focused on not losing the draft when accelerating, as the penalty for falling just a little behind is massive at these speeds. The derny race is definitely a strange beast, and tends to run very differently from other events. Because the racers don't need to rely on their competitors to get a draft, there is rarely a sprint finish, and instead the race is won by whoever can sustain their power for the entire duration. The Derny rider: Michel Vaarten was a belgian national keiren champion. I saw him in 1987 at a CRIT in Indiana. He rode for Schwinn IcyHot with Danny Van Haute. Vaarten used the Adidas StI/Manalo shoe pedal system. You flipped a small lever(with your hand- on the side of the pedal) to lock or unlock the shoe. The sole of the shoe had grooves that mated with the pedal. It was the coolest thing. I was 14 years old. I'll never forget that day.
